PacWest Conference Announces Schedules for Basketball, Soccer

IRVINE, Calif. – On Wednesday morning, the PacWest Conference announced the recently approved league schedules for soccer and basketball for the upcoming season, with athletics resuming in January. Fresno Pacific will compete as part of the league's Northern California pod along with Holy Names, Academy of Art, and Dominican.
 
"We are excited to see this season finally be able to get off the ground with a conference schedule. So many people have worked tirelessly and diligently for months to create this opportunity for our students," Director of Athletics Aaron Henderson said. "Our staff and student-athletes have been patient and continued to work hard to meet and exceed expectations when it was not easy to do that, and we are really looking forward to seeing our athletes competing in a safe environment once again." 
 
The Sunbird basketball programs have been in action for the entire month of December and are meeting all COVID safety requirements and protocols set forth by the NCAA, the state of California and the Fresno County Public Health Department. More information on FPU's safety and testing protocols can be found here, including specifics on how all participating student-athletes will be tested during the spring semester. Beginning in January, all teams will be consistently testing and following all recommended protocols put forth by the necessary governing bodies.
 
Basketball
Each of the pod's four teams will play one another four times in men's and women's basketball, making up a 12-game league schedule that features six sets of back-to-back games against the same opponent. The conference schedule is set to open on Jan. 22 with a visit to Holy Names before the Hawks make the return trip to Fresno the next evening. The final week of the regular season is still open, providing teams flexibility to add non-conference games or schedule potential make-up games.

Soccer
Each of the pod's four teams will play each team twice, including once at each team's home facility. The conference season is slated to begin on Feb. 2 on the road against Academy of Art.
